English: U.S. Court House and Post Office (1901; 1933)

Completed in 1890. Supervising Architect: Will. A. Freret Extension completed in 1933. Supervising Architect of extension: James A. Wetmore The U.S. District Court for the Western District of Wisconsin met here until 1933; the U.S. Circuit Court for the Western District of Wisconsin met here until that court was abolished in 1912.

Razed in the 1970s or 1980s.
